| void StringFieldGenerator:: |
| GenerateAccessorDeclarations(io::Printer* printer) const { |
| // If we're using StringFieldGenerator for a field with a ctype, it's |
| // because that ctype isn't actually implemented. In particular, this is |
| // true of ctype=CORD and ctype=STRING_PIECE in the open source release. |
| // We aren't releasing Cord because it has too many Google-specific |
| // dependencies and we aren't releasing StringPiece because it's hardly |
| // useful outside of Google and because it would get confusing to have |
| // multiple instances of the StringPiece class in different libraries (PCRE |
| // already includes it for their C++ bindings, which came from Google). |
| // |
| // In any case, we make all the accessors private while still actually |
| // using a string to represent the field internally. This way, we can |
| // guarantee that if we do ever implement the ctype, it won't break any |
| // existing users who might be -- for whatever reason -- already using .proto |
| // files that applied the ctype. The field can still be accessed via the |
| // reflection interface since the reflection interface is independent of |
| // the string's underlying representation. |
| if (descriptor_->options().has_ctype()) { |
| printer->Outdent(); |
| printer->Print( |
| " private:\n" |
| " // Hidden due to unknown ctype option.\n"); |
| printer->Indent(); |
| } |
| |
| printer->Print(variables_, |
| "inline const ::std::string& $name$() const;\n" |
| "inline void set_$name$(const ::std::string& value);\n" |
| "inline void set_$name$(const char* value);\n"); |
| |
| printer->Print(variables_, |
| "inline ::std::string* mutable_$name$();\n"); |
| |
| if (descriptor_->options().has_ctype()) { |
| printer->Outdent(); |
| printer->Print(" public:\n"); |
| printer->Indent(); |
| } |
| } |
